Propose
propose
v. 1 tr. (also absol.) put forward for consideration or as a plan. 2 tr. (usu. foll. by to + infin., or verbal noun) intend; purpose (propose to open a restaurant). 3 intr. (usu. foll. by to) offer oneself in marriage. 4 tr. nominate (a person) as a member of a society, for an office, etc. 5 tr. offer (a person's health, a person, etc.) as a subject for a toast. Derivatives proposer n. Etymology: ME f. OF proposer f. L proponere (as PROPOUND)
